DESFA successfully held a virtual presentation in cooperation with partner TSOs informing Users on all aspects of the joint capacity product ahead of the new auction
Athens, 19 June 2025- On Thursday, 19 June 2025, DESFA successfully held in cooperation with the Transmission System Operators (TSOs) of Bulgaria (Bulgartransgaz), Romania (Transgaz), Moldova (VestMoldTransgaz), and Ukraine (GTSOU) a virtual presentation call on the recently launched “Route 1” bundled capacity product for natural gas deliveries to Ukraine. The presentation call attracted over 200 participants from Greece and neighboring countries, who demonstrated vivid interest through the numerous questions submitted during the Q&A session.
The new product aims to strengthen energy security and promote diversification across Central and Southeastern Europe, facilitating Ukraine in procuring part of the necessary gas quantities, including LNG, through various sources via the strategically positioned Trans-Balkan route.

Ahead of the new Route 1 capacity product auction to be held on Monday, June 23rd, the event brought together stakeholders from across the European gas sector to discuss the capacity booking and nomination process for Route 1 and to outline the specific regulatory and operational rules for access to each of the five interconnected national systems.
The initiative is of strategic importance for Ukraine’s energy security, especially ahead of the upcoming winter season. Τhe new Route 1 capacity product auction will be held on the fourth Monday of each month immediately preceding the month the auctions concern, that is for the period June 2025 – October 2025 (five monthly products).
